2019: Building Dovetail Bridge

Skagit Trail Builders started working on the Northern State Trail System in 2019. After spending a few work parties breaking ground on the Pump House Trail (now renamed Hill Creek Trail), they built the Dovetail Bridge.

This bridge is an essential connector for the Northern State Trail System, linking SWIFT Center and the Historic Hospital Campus to Northern State Recreation Area. It crosses Hansen Creek, a major creek that flows from Lyman Hill to the Skagit River.

Hansen Creek is an important riparian waterway, home, and nursery to 5 species of salmon and Steelhead Trout. Skagit Fisheries Enhancement Group has been working with agencies and community groups since the late 1990’s to restore salmon habitat along the creek.

Volunteers from Skagit Trail Builders worked in collaboration with Art Tuftee, a master trail builder contracted by the county.

Over the next 6 years, our team worked with Art to build two more bridges. The Pumphouse Bridge was built in 2022 and Song Sparrow Bridge was completed in 2025. All three bridges were constructed using the same design, adjusted for each site.
